site stats

Spectral clustering graph pooling

Web2.2 Graph Pooling Pooling operation can downsize inputs, thus reduce the num-ber of parameters and enlarge receptive fields, leading to bet-ter generalization performance. … WebSpectral-Clustering-with-Graph-Neural-Networks-for-Graph-Pooling/Clustering.py Go to file Cannot retrieve contributors at this time 244 lines (217 sloc) 8.86 KB Raw Blame

Spectral graph clustering and optimal number of clusters …

WebSpectral Clustering with Graph Neural Networks for Graph Pooling Filippo Maria Bianchi et al. Mode: single, batch. This layer learns a soft clustering of the input graph as follows: S = MLP(X); X ′ = S⊤X A ′ = S⊤AS; where MLP is a multi-layer perceptron with softmax output. WebApr 13, 2024 · In Sect. 3.1, we introduce the preliminaries.In Sect. 3.2, we propose the shared-attribute multi-graph clustering with global self-attention (SAMGC).In Sect. 3.3, we present the collaborative optimizing mechanism of SAMGC.The inference process is shown in Sect. 3.4. 3.1 Preliminaries. Graph Neural Networks. Let \(\mathcal {G}=(V, E)\) be a … lowest oval bath tub https://dtsperformance.com

Higher-order Clustering and Pooling for Graph Neural Networks

WebSpectral Clustering with Graph Neural Networks for Graph Pooling connected communities on a graph. SC can be used to perform pooling in GNNs by aggregating nodes belonging … WebSpectral-Clustering-with-Graph-Neural-Networks-for-Graph-Pooling/Clustering.py. from sklearn. metrics. cluster import v_measure_score, homogeneity_score, … WebSpectral Clustering with Graph Neural Networks for Graph Pooling F.M.Bianchi ,D.Grattarola ,C.Alippi. Thistalk 1.Executivesummary 2.Methoddetails 3.Experiments 1. PoolinginGraphNeuralNetworks ... Spectral-Clustering-with-Graph-Neural-Networks-for-Graph-Pooling 23. Created Date: lowest outside temp for painting

Higher-order Clustering and Pooling for Graph Neural Networks

Category:Multi-Channel Pooling Graph Neural Networks

Tags:Spectral clustering graph pooling

Spectral clustering graph pooling

Spectral Clustering with Graph Neural Networks for Graph …

WebThe chebyshev spectral graph convolutional operator from the "Convolutional Neural Networks on Graphs with Fast ... Pools and coarsens a graph given by the torch_geometric.data.Data object according to the clustering defined in cluster. avg_pool. Pools and coarsens a graph given by the torch_geometric.data.Data object according to … WebSpectral clustering is a powerful unsupervised machine learning algorithm for clustering data with nonconvex or nested structures [A. Y. Ng, M. I. Jordan, and Y. Weiss, On spectral clustering: Analysis and an algorithm, in Advances in Neural Information Processing Systems 14: Proceedings of the 2001 Conference (MIT Press, Cambridge, MA, 2002), pp. …

Spectral clustering graph pooling

Did you know?

WebTraditional graph clustering methods consist of two sequential steps, i.e., constructing an affinity matrix from the original data and then performing spectral clustering on the resulting affinity matrix. This two-step strategy achieves optimal solution for each step separately, but cannot guarantee that it will obtain the globally optimal clustering results. WebSpectral Clustering with Graph Neural Networks for Graph Pooling connected communities on a graph. SC can be used to perform pooling in GNNs by aggregating nodes belonging …

WebPooling MLP Figure 1: A graph classification pipeline withHoscPool hierarchical pooling to reduce graph Gto G = (X ,A )via a cluster assignment matrix S learned end-to-end from a motif spectral clustering inspired loss function L +L . why existing pooling methods fail to truly outperform random base- WebApr 13, 2024 · Pooling layers: Graph pooling layers combine the vectorial representations of a set of nodes in a graph (or a subgraph) into a single vector representation that summarizes its properties of nodes. It is commonly applied to graph-level tasks, which require combining node features into a single graph representation. ... Spectral Clustering …

WebOct 6, 2024 · In addition, spectral graph convolution with cluster pooling provides a more faithful representation of changes in local geometry. This allows us to successfully segment connected parts of a 3D object, such as the strap from the body of the handbag, the wings from the tail fins of the airplane and the handle from the blade of the knife.

WebApr 5, 2024 · Spectral Toolkit of Algorithms for Graphs (STAG) is an open-source library for efficient spectral graph algorithms, and its development starts in September 2024. We …

WebJun 28, 2024 · unsupervised-learning spectral-clustering graph-neural-networks graph-pooling Updated on Feb 15 Python gionanide / Speech_Signal_Processing_and_Classification Star 206 Code Issues Pull requests Front-end speech processing aims at extracting proper features from short- term segments of a … jane o’meara sanders net worthWebApr 8, 2024 · GBO notes: Spectral clustering. Posted on April 8, 2024, 6 minute read. In this note, I will review a popular clustering algorithm called spectral clustering. We will discuss its connection to the min-cut problem in graph partitioning, and then look at 2 methods to extend it to multi-class clustering. This post is based heavily on this tutorial. jane or henry crosswordWebFeb 21, 2024 · Spectral clustering is a technique with roots in graph theory, where the approach is used to identify communities of nodes in a graph based on the edges … jane o\\u0027brien bbc world news americaWebApr 12, 2024 · Spectral Enhanced Rectangle Transformer for Hyperspectral Image Denoising ... Sample-level Multi-view Graph Clustering ... IMP: Iterative Matching and Pose Estimation with Adaptive Pooling Fei XUE · Ignas Budvytis · Roberto Cipolla SMOC-Net: Leveraging Camera Pose for Self-Supervised Monocular Object Pose Estimation ... jane on a budget north andover maWebJan 25, 2024 · Node cluster pooling considers graph pooling a problem of node clustering and maps similar nodes to a cluster by learning soft assignment matrices [17], [18], [19]. However, the high computational requirements of node clusters obstruct their expansion into large graphs. ... Spectral clustering with graph neural networks for graph pooling; … lowest oven tempcooking bagsWebNov 21, 2024 · Spectral clustering (SC) is a popular clustering technique to find strongly connected communities on a graph. SC can be used in Graph Neural Networks (GNNs) to … lowest oven temperature cooking turkeyWebApr 10, 2024 · The simultaneous acquisition of multi-spectral images on a single sensor can be efficiently performed by single shot capture using a mutli-spectral filter array. This paper focused on the demosaicing of color and near-infrared bands and relied on a convolutional neural network (CNN). To train the deep learning model robustly and accurately, it is … jane only makes cakes with the butter